Continuous Integration (CI) is an industry standard management/organizational practice in which developers merge code into a shared repository several times daily, thereby detecting problems early. A key component of agile development, practicing Continuous Integration reduces your organization´s exposure to risk, as the system is predicated on addressing issues effectively and early in the development process.
To put CI practices into place, our developers primarily use Gitlab, however depending on the needs and nature of your organization´s project, we are able to use numerous other tools. These include GitLab CI/CD, GitHub Actions & Jenkins. Our CI experts will work with you to determine which Continuous integration tool will deliver the best results for your organization.
As Continuous Integration experts, our developers rely on CI´s effective form of cross-team communication. The high level of consistent communication ensured by best Continuous Integration practices means that all changes to any kind of software build are incorporated in a timely fashion, which saves your organization both valuable time and resources.